Lines Matching refs:madt
19 static struct acpi_table_madt *madt; in get_madt_table() local
24 (struct acpi_table_header **)&madt))) in get_madt_table()
25 madt = NULL; in get_madt_table()
29 return madt; in get_madt_table()
159 static phys_cpuid_t map_madt_entry(struct acpi_table_madt *madt, in map_madt_entry() argument
165 if (!madt) in map_madt_entry()
168 entry = (unsigned long)madt; in map_madt_entry()
169 madt_end = entry + madt->header.length; in map_madt_entry()
203 struct acpi_table_madt *madt = NULL; in acpi_map_madt_entry() local
207 (struct acpi_table_header **)&madt); in acpi_map_madt_entry()
208 if (!madt) in acpi_map_madt_entry()
211 rv = map_madt_entry(madt, 1, acpi_id); in acpi_map_madt_entry()
213 acpi_put_table((struct acpi_table_header *)madt); in acpi_map_madt_entry()
340 struct acpi_table_madt *madt; in parse_madt_ioapic_entry() local
343 madt = get_madt_table(); in parse_madt_ioapic_entry()
344 if (!madt) in parse_madt_ioapic_entry()
347 entry = (unsigned long)madt; in parse_madt_ioapic_entry()
348 madt_end = entry + madt->header.length; in parse_madt_ioapic_entry()